Output d05736a12b7cc41f40f681497e69c2b66bce4f8d91c1f8b0bc798c6e30b26658:0

value
20787367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141b12e1b62497a034ab803808919555275563e5 OP_EQUAL
address
33XKsVqMGCSPFUo79ecyftUx5bzbDHRuSc
transaction
d05736a12b7cc41f40f681497e69c2b66bce4f8d91c1f8b0bc798c6e30b26658
confirmations
526793
spent
true